91导航

Cision

91导航 has allowed us to implement standard DevOps best practices and become a really trusted partner within Cision.

Lauren Krcatovich | Development Manager, CRM Applications | Cision
21,334
Comparisons
10,326
Deployments
1,201
CI job runs

How Cision implemented DevOps best practices for Salesforce

Since 2006, Cision has been using Salesforce to empower their sales team, streamline customer interactions, and manage customer support. Two Salesforce development teams focus on different areas of the business, supporting a total of 1,500 end users on both sides of the Atlantic.

We spoke with four members of the Salesforce development team at Cision about their use of Salesforce and their journey to adopting 91导航 for release management.

Salesforce deployment processes that couldn鈥檛 scale

Like most teams, Cision started out running deployments with Salesforce鈥檚 native change sets tooling. But with a growing team, and Salesforce providing ever more functionality, deployments were becoming increasingly complex. Just selecting the right metadata to build a successful deployment package was difficult. 

The team at Cision ultimately concluded that release management with change sets couldn鈥檛 scale. Srikar Beemagouni, Salesforce Technical Lead, explained:

鈥淐hange sets can鈥檛 work. Pushing code risks overwriting someone else鈥檚 work, so you have to manually check that none of the team is stepping on each other鈥檚 toes 鈥 especially around profiles. It was very tedious!鈥

Adding to the challenge, Cision saw several mergers and acquisitions that required lots of configuration changes in Salesforce. It was obvious that a better process and toolset was needed.

Finding the right DevOps solution for Salesforce

The developers at Cision introduced BitBucket for version control. But they decided against using an open source tool like Jenkins for automated deployments, because it would require a team dedicated to maintaining the toolchain.

A consulting firm recommended 91导航 to Cision, and this prompted them to explore DevOps products built specifically for Salesforce. The Cision team had demos with all the products in the Salesforce DevOps market and decided 91导航 was the right solution. 

The visibility and control over deployments that 91导航’s metadata deployment solution provides has transformed release management for Cision鈥檚 Salesforce environments. 鈥91导航 makes life easier,鈥 continued Srikar. 鈥淚ts metadata comparisons show you what has changed, so you understand what you鈥檙e deploying.鈥 

Lauren Krcatovich, Development Manager, CRM Applications, set out the business case for choosing 91导航. With Cision wanting to move fast as a business, requirements are constantly building up for the Salesforce team to tackle. Being able to deliver those Salesforce requirements quickly with 91导航 has made the team a trusted partner internally.

鈥淭he value of 91导航 is that we鈥檙e delivering quality code. We rarely have to do rollbacks 鈥 the goal is accuracy and 91导航 has really helped with that. It keeps us organized, which is vital for a global organization working across different time zones and continents. We have a single place we trust to track all changes and minimize risk. That鈥檚 allowed us to implement standard DevOps best practices and become a really trusted partner within Cision.鈥

Deploying Salesforce CPQ configuration just like metadata 

The development teams at Cision work with Salesforce CPQ configuration as well as standard Salesforce metadata. Deploying CPQ configuration is notoriously difficult, since it鈥檚 not represented with metadata but an intricate and interrelated data model. Many DevOps tools don鈥檛 support CPQ deployments, but 91导航鈥檚 CPQ deployment solution enables developers to compare and deploy CPQ configuration just like Salesforce metadata.聽

Derek Dere and Cosme Ramirez, two of Cision鈥檚 Salesforce developers, saw the impact of 91导航 on their CPQ implementation just a few months ago. Derek told us that 鈥渂efore 91导航, we used to handle CPQ manually and it was such a headache.鈥 Cosme added, 鈥渄eployment times and implementation times were increasing exponentially 鈥 it could take somewhere between 2鈥8 hours to deploy CPQ. Now with 91导航 for CPQ it鈥檚 easy to deploy within 15 minutes.鈥

Those significant time-savings mean that the team spends less time deploying and more time developing 鈥 building and delivering the solutions that accelerate Cision鈥檚 sales cycle.

Partnering with 91导航 for success

Cision has found in 91导航 a platform for a reliable release process. And as Lauren points out, 鈥渢he product continues to evolve and they’re continuously coming out with new features and opportunities for us to improve.鈥

The team at Cision has also found working with 91导航 helpful. Lauren added:

鈥淭he team are super helpful and super responsive 鈥 always willing to get on a call and meet with us. Derek and Cosme have spent a lot of time with 91导航鈥檚 product team as we’ve been implementing the CPQ feature. They literally never had any issues getting a hold of somebody. And our CSM at 91导航 reaches out with product updates too, so we know what features we can adopt to keep growing.鈥

Cision recommend 91导航 for Salesforce DevOps

Srikar tells us he has recommended 91导航 to many people, and Cosme summed up:

鈥淲hether I need to jump on a deployment or roll back something 鈥 it鈥檚 always just a couple of clicks. 91导航 is really easy and I feel confident using it. I can鈥檛 imagine an alternative.鈥

Start your Salesforce DevOps journey today

Join the thousands of other companies already deploying with 91导航